Clutter Quote by Marie Kondo
“It's human nature to take the easy route and leap at storage methods that promise quick and convenient ways to remove visible clutter. Putting things away creates the illusion that the clutter problem has been solved. But sooner or later, all the storage units are full, and the room once again overflows with things.”
About This Quote
Source Book: The Life-Changing Magic of Tidying Up by Marie Kondo, 2011
People often choose quick-fix storage solutions that only hide clutter temporarily, leading to eventual overflow.
In simple terms: Easy storage hides, not solves, clutter.
Choose lasting organization over temporary fixes.
